This document provides an introduction to neurology. It discusses that neurology deals with diseases of the nervous system, which is divided into the central nervous system and peripheral nervous system. The central nervous system comprises the brain and spinal cord. The brain is divided into the cerebrum, brain stem, and cerebellum. The cerebrum contains two hemispheres. The brain stem is formed of the midbrain, pons, and medulla. It also contains 12 pairs of cranial nerves. The peripheral nervous system includes nerves that connect the central nervous system to other parts of the body.

Basavarajeeyam is an important text for ayurvedic physician belonging to andhra pradehs. It is a popular compendium in various parts of our country as well as in andhra pradesh. The content of the text was presented in sanskrit and telugu language (Bilingual). One of the most famous book in ayurvedic pharmaceutics and therapeutics. This book contains 25 chapters called as prakaranas. Many rasaoushadis were explained, pioneer of dhatu druti, nadi pareeksha, mutra pareeksha etc. Belongs to the period of 15-16 century. New diseases like upadamsha, phiranga rogas are explained.

STATEMENT OF NEED
Mantle cell lymphoma (MCL) is a rare, aggressive B-cell non-Hodgkin lymphoma (NHL) accounting for 5% to 7% of all lymphomas. Its prognosis ranges from indolent disease that does not require treatment for years to very aggressive disease, which is associated with poor survival (Silkenstedt et al, 2021). Typically, MCL is diagnosed at advanced stage and in older patients who cannot tolerate intensive therapy (NCCN, 2022). Although recent advances have slightly increased remission rates, recurrence and relapse remain very common, leading to a median overall survival between 3 and 6 years (LLS, 2021). Though there are several effective options, progress is still needed towards establishing an accepted frontline approach for MCL (Castellino et al, 2022). Treatment selection and management of MCL are complicated by the heterogeneity of prognosis, advanced age and comorbidities of patients, and lack of an established standard approach for treatment, making it vital that clinicians be familiar with the latest research and advances in this area. Ethanol (CH3CH2OH), or beverage alcohol, is a two-carbon alcohol
that is rapidly distributed in the body and brain. Ethanol alters many
neurochemical systems and has rewarding and addictive properties. It
is the oldest recreational drug and likely contributes to more morbidity,
mortality, and public health costs than all illicit drugs combined. The
5th edition of the Diagnostic and Statistical Manual of Mental Disorders
(DSM-5) integrates alcohol abuse and alcohol dependence into a single
disorder called alcohol use disorder (AUD), with mild, moderate,
and severe subclassifications (American Psychiatric Association, 2013).
In the DSM-5, all types of substance abuse and dependence have been
combined into a single substance use disorder (SUD) on a continuum
from mild to severe. A diagnosis of AUD requires that at least two of
the 11 DSM-5 behaviors be present within a 12-month period (mild
AUD: 2–3 criteria; moderate AUD: 4–5 criteria; severe AUD: 6–11 criteria).
The four main behavioral effects of AUD are impaired control over
drinking, negative social consequences, risky use, and altered physiological
effects (tolerance, withdrawal). This chapter presents an overview
of the prevalence and harmful consequences of AUD in the U.S.,
the systemic nature of the disease, neurocircuitry and stages of AUD,
comorbidities, fetal alcohol spectrum disorders, genetic risk factors, and
pharmacotherapies for AUD.

11. Classification of cranial nerves
• Sensory cranial nerves: contain only afferent (sensory) fibers
– ⅠOlfactory nerve
– ⅡOptic nerve
– Ⅷ Vestibulocochlear nerve
• Motor cranial nerves: contain only efferent (motor) fibers
– Ⅲ Oculomotor nerve
– Ⅳ Trochlear nerve
– ⅥAbducent nerve
– Ⅺ Accessory nerv
– Ⅻ Hypoglossal nerve
• Mixed nerves: contain both sensory and motor fibers---
– ⅤTrigeminal nerve,
– Ⅶ Facial nerve,
– ⅨGlossopharyngeal nerve
– ⅩVagus nerve

16. Cerebellar peduncles
MB
Pons C
MO
Superior peduncle connects cerebellum with midbrain.
Middle peduncle connects cerebellum with pons.
Inferior peduncle connects cerebellum with medulla oblongata
17. Hemispheres and vermis
left right
hemisphere hemisphere
vermis
Cerebellar hemispheres are the two bilateral structures.
Vermis is the unpaired midline structure between
the two hemispheres.
18. Spinal cord
• Inside spinal canal
• End at lower border of L1
• The lowest 3 segments = Conus
• The above 4 segments = Epiconus
• Inner grey matter and outer white
matter
